Demographics details for Fresno, CA vs Stillwater, OK

Population Overview

Compare main population characteristics in Fresno, CA vs Stillwater, OK.

Data Fresno Stillwater
Population 545,567 49,160
Median Age 32.1 years 23.4 years
Median Income $63,001 $39,998
Married Families 30.0% 25.0%
Poverty Level 20% 16%
Unemployment Rate 6.6 4.0

Population Comparison: Fresno vs Stillwater

  • In Fresno, the population is higher at 545,567, compared to 49,160 in Stillwater.
  • Residents in Fresno have a higher median age of 32.1 years compared to 23.4 years in Stillwater.
  • Fresno has a higher median income of $63,001 compared to $39,998 in Stillwater.
  • A higher percentage of married families is found in Fresno at 30.0% compared to 25.0% in Stillwater.
  • Fresno has a higher poverty level at 20% compared to 16% in Stillwater.
  • The unemployment rate in Fresno is higher at 6.6%, compared to 4.0% in Stillwater.

Demographics

Demographics Fresno vs Stillwater provide insight into the diversity of the communities to compare.

Demographic Fresno Stillwater
Black 7 5
White 10 72
Asian 14 6
Hispanic 50 5
Two or More Races 18 9
American Indian 1 3

Demographics Comparison: Fresno vs Stillwater

  • A higher percentage of Black residents are in Fresno at 7% compared to 5% in Stillwater.
  • The percentage of White residents is higher in Stillwater at 72% compared to 10% in Fresno.
  • The Asian population is larger in Fresno at 14% compared to 6% in Stillwater.
  • The Hispanic community is larger in Fresno at 50% compared to 5% in Stillwater.
  • More residents identify as two or more races in Fresno at 18% compared to 9% in Stillwater.
  • In Stillwater, the percentage of American Indian residents is higher at 3%, compared to 1% in Fresno.

Health Statistics

The health statistics provide insights into prevalent health conditions in two communities.

Health Metric Fresno Stillwater
Mental Health Not Good 17.7% 19.1%
Physical Health Not Good 13.6% 13.2%
Depression 17.6% 26.1%
Smoking 15.5% 19.5%
Binge Drinking 13.7% 13.6%
Obesity 37.3% 42.0%
Disability Percentage 14.0% 11.0%

Health Statistics Comparison: Fresno vs Stillwater

  • In Stillwater, a higher percentage report poor mental health at 19.1% compared to 17.7% in Fresno.
  • Higher depression rates are seen in Stillwater at 26.1% versus 17.6% in Fresno.
  • Stillwater has a higher smoking rate at 19.5% compared to 15.5% in Fresno.
  • Binge drinking is more common in Fresno at 13.7% compared to 13.6% in Stillwater.
  • Stillwater has higher obesity rates at 42.0% compared to 37.3% in Fresno.
  • Disability percentages are higher in Fresno at 14.0% compared to 11.0% in Stillwater.
